    8csantas1111

    Fascinating drama in Greek island

    I was not preparing for something serious after the first 10-15 minutes of the film; after which my wife left the room, offended by the nudity. We are both Greek-born and were used to the old ways, though we were quite aware of what modernism has brought to Greek beaches. But the movie was not about nudity. It was the drama of a middle-aged man who had not tasted the joys of life, being glum and relatively ordinary. But a young Aphrodite partying with her friends caught his attention. The movie relentlessly follows his obsession, and if Nabokov invented Lolita, this story gets more intense. I would say the Greeks have learned something about tragedy. I was dazzled by the excellent photography and the gorgeous Greek island. Not an absolute masterpiece but close to one.

    5paul2001sw-1

    Old theme, but not coherent

    Argyris Papadimitropoulos' film 'Suntan' tells an unfortunately familliar and painful story: someone flirts, whether for good or bad reasons, with a lonely person; and that person responds with undue seriousness. The film's problems lies less in the fact that it's not exactly cheerful, but more in the fact that it's not really convincing. The central character is a doctor, but his personal decorum is quite unlike that of any doctor I've ever known; quite why a girl takes even a passing interest in him is unclear; and how he can deceive himself that things are ever going well as he tries to integrate into her crowd is also unclear. It's not that humans aren't capable of telling themselves stories, particularly where sex is concerned, but a story needs a seed, and this one seems to grow out of nothing. The resulting tregedy is thus not just painful to watch, but also a little bizarre.
